Atlanta to Augusta
Most guests fly into Hartsfield-Jackson or a private field near Atlanta and drive two and a half hours east on I-20. We run that as a flat, all-in transfer in either direction, planned around the tournament-week traffic that builds from Wednesday onward.
Full-day hire in Augusta
For practice rounds and tournament days, a chauffeur and vehicle can be held for you all day: rental house to the course, the course to dinner, dinner back again. Parking near the course is the whole problem that week, and a held car removes it.
Corporate hospitality
Companies hosting clients that week need a fleet that moves as one: arrivals collected in waves, guests shuttled between rental houses, hospitality venues and the course on a fixed schedule. We build the movement plan, assign one coordinator, and run it.
